编程语言(Programming Languages)
文章平均质量分 92
道可可
道可道, 非常道. 无心不问道, 无为不谓道; 有是言无为, 非无为, 乃顺势而为.
展开
-
【CS.PL】Lua 编程之道: 控制结构 - 进度24%
控制结构为 Lua 提供了强大的流程控制能力,使其能够处理各种复杂的编程任务。[[1000.03.CS.PL-Lua#4.1.5 表的实现 —— 迭代器]]标签来实现在循环中跳过当前迭代并进行下一次迭代,从而达到类似于。分别为起始, 终止, 步长, e₁, e₂, e₃只执行一次。下标从1开始, 但-1, -2也可以, 没有值就是nil。do 用于迭代器,例如遍历表。在 Lua 5.2 及以后的版本中,可以使用。for 循环用于迭代数值或集合。语句不用加分号, 也可以加。块分界词 do end。原创 2024-06-12 16:26:14 · 1101 阅读 · 0 评论 -
【CS.PL】Lua 编程之道: 基础语法和数据类型 - 进度16%
在 Lua 中,注释用于对代码进行解释说明,而不会被实际执行。Ref. [[1000.03.CS.PL-Lua-Lua字符串的实现及其编码实践]]在 Lua 中,标识符用于命名变量、函数和其他数据。单引号/双引号都可以, 根据内容自由选择。Lua 支持常见的算术运算符,如。可以完全当成计算器来用。原创 2024-06-12 16:18:10 · 962 阅读 · 0 评论 -
【CS.PL】Lua 编程之道: 简介与环境设置 - 进度8%
Lua 是一种轻量级、高效的脚本编程语言,由巴西计算机科学家 Roberto Ierusalimschy、Waldemar Celes 和 Luiz Henrique de Figueiredo 开发。它的设计目标是简单、可嵌入、可扩展,以及具有良好的性能。Lua 在很多领域都有广泛的应用,包括游戏开发、嵌入式系统、脚本编写等。高效利用 C 的性能: Lua 解释器用 C 编写,可以与 C 和 C++ 代码无缝集成,充分利用了 C 语言的高性能。原创 2024-06-11 22:55:35 · 1344 阅读 · 0 评论